Painter Murders 69-Year-Old Evangelist After Seeing Over 2 Million Naira In Her Account

A Nigerian painter identified as Niyi Abegunde has been apprehended by the Osun Police Command for allegedly killing a 69-year-old evangelist, Grace Ajibola, after seeing over 2 million naira in her account when she sent him to withdraw for her at the ATM.

Grace Ajibola who was an evangelist at the Christ Apostolic Church(CAC), Oke Imole, Agbeni, Ibadan, was murdered in her home at Johnson Awe area of Oluyole Estate.

Reports say that Nyi Abegunde has been running errands for her and he became a regular face in her house.

The deceased used to send him on errands with her car and sometimes attend the monthly vigils she used to organize.

On Tuesday, March 17, 2020, Grace sent him to withdraw some cash from her bank account using the ATM, Niyi decided to check her balance and realized there was more than 2 million naira in the account.

He later went to her apartment and strangled her to death making away with her ATM and some valuable items.
